The U.S. Supreme Court was supposed to decide last Friday (November 30) whether to review three lower-court decisions addressing whether Title VII prohibits discrimination based on sexual orientation or gender identity.

The Court's consideration was postponed, but according to this evening's Bloomberg BNA Daily Labor Report, the Court will consider whether to review the decisions this coming Friday, December 7.
